
CSIRO Total Wellbeing Diet proves long-term success in weight loss journey
Published on April 3, 2025
A newly published paper in the Journal of Medical Internet Research highlights the long-term effectiveness of the CSIRO Total Wellbeing Diet Online, showing that members who engage consistently with the platform can achieve clinically significant weight loss after 12 months.
The science is in: real-world results show clinically significant weight loss after 12 months on the CSIRO Total Wellbeing Diet.
This published paper, conducted in partnership between CSIRO, Australia’s national science agency, and Digital Wellness, analysed the weight loss outcomes of 6,500 Australian adults who remained on the program for at least one year.
Key findings from the study:
2 in 3 members lost at least 5% cent of their starting body weight by 12 months, while 1 in 3 lost at least 10% of their starting weight.
The study identified the most common weight loss patterns, each including at least one three-month plateau:
- 15% of members lost weight for 6 months, then maintained their weight for a further 6 months, resulting in an average 11kg weight loss after a year (12% of their starting body weight)
- 11% lost weight in the first 3 months, then maintained for 9 months, losing 5 kg after a year (nearly 6% of their starting body weight)
- 9% lost weight for 9 months, followed by 3 months of maintenance, resulting in an average 16 kg loss (17 % of their starting body weight).
Why this matters:
With obesity rates on the rise – 66% of Australian adults are now classified as overweight or obese – evidence-based, scalable solutions are more critical than ever. The CSIRO Total Wellbeing Diet stands out not only for its scientifically formulated higher-protein, low-GI eating plan but also for its ability to drive long-term behaviour change through a digital platform.
““The study gives hope to anyone who has ever felt disheartened throughout their weight loss journey. The reality is weight loss isn’t linear. Periods of maintenance and small regains are normal - but with persistence, meaningful results can happen” said Dr Gilly Hendrie, Lead Research Scientist at CSIRO.

Engagement and behaviour change drive results
One of the most significant insights from this study is the positive relationship between platform engagement and weight loss success. Members who consistently tracked their food intake, logged their weight, and utilised platform features were able to maintain weight loss over time. For members who logged in consistently, average weight loss at 12 months was as high as 22.3 kg – or 21.7% of their starting body weight.
